The size of an Ostrich Egg is about 2,649 pinches.
(Struthio camelus) (for common ostrich; average)
The largest egg produced by living birds, ostrich eggs measure about 2,597 pinches in volume. The eggs take about nine weeks to hatch, with males and females taking turns incubating them.
